How many days do you need to explore Florida?
Rachel Davis How many days do you need to explore Florida?
In the southernmost state of the US, you get acquainted with all facets of America: metropolitan areas, culture, history and nature. With fourteen days in Florida, you have more than enough time to see everything without having to rush.

How many days are enough for Orlando?
If you live within comfortable driving distance – or find a really good deal on airfare – and simply want to take a quick jaunt to Orlando, two to three days are all you’ll need or may be all the time you have.

What is the best day of the week to drive to Florida?
If you decide to do this road trip, I highly recommend traveling on a Saturday or Sunday, when you won’t run into normal rush hour traffic. The other recommendation I have is to leave super early in the morning.
Can you see Magic Kingdom a day?
Magic Kingdom is the only park at Walt Disney World that we believe requires two days to do everything without feeling rushed–you can do the other parks in one day each.
